
: Re: Is it possible to cap royalties for an ebook? I want to write and publish an ebook, but I am restricted to earning a set amount of income per month from all my income earning efforts.
Answering adequately your question would at least require an
understanding of the reasons for the limitation you seek. If the
limitation has a legal origin, some solutions may not be legally
acceptable, while they would be if it is simply a decision based on
some metaphysical belief or choice of yours.
The book distributor (publisher or reseller) is unlikely to accept a
complicated scheme, for practical implementation reasons, and because
costomers might react negatively to unpredictable availability
... though they apparently tolerate a lot of aggravation.
One thing your distributor might accept is to keep for himself
whatever income is in excess of your set limit.
Another possibility is to set up a small company that manages your
books, and deals with the publisher or the retailers. For exemple,
you could decide to be your own publisher. Some indie authors do that,
I believe. Then your company can make arbitrary profit, but you, as
its manager, will decide each month how much you deserve. But I would
do some checking to make sure that such a setup is legal wherever you
live.
